HRSA Announces New Access Point Health Center Funding Opportunity

Funding Agency:
Health Resources Services and Administration

Deadline:
June 13, 2024

Description:

The Health Resources and Services Administration (HRSA) has announced that applications to establish New Access Points (NAPs) are now open to expand access to affordable, high-quality primary health care, including mental health and substance use disorder services, for underserved communities and populations. NAP applicants may be currently funded health centers, look-alikes, or new organizations (those not yet part of the Health Center Program). IMPORTANT NOTE: HRSA will only be able to make awards for this Notice of Funding Opportunity if Congress appropriates additional funds for the Health Center Program in fiscal year 2025 and specifically targets additional funding to NAPs. There are other significant differences between this Notice of Funding Opportunity (NOFO) and previous ones, including: a strong focus on funding NAPs in the highest-need areas and requiring Look-Alikes to open a new site in order to get all 10 priority points.
